General Dynamics Information Technology (GDIT) is currently seeking candidates for the Irregular Warfare Technical Support Directorate's Secure Unclassified Network (SUNet). SUNet allows the DoD, the interagency community, and international partners to jointly support common operational missions and information sharing among mission partners. This program provides enterprise-level IT support, include on-premise and cloud environments. GDIT has strong experience supporting this type of work and we are looking to add to our team to deliver mission-critical, time-sensitive capabilities to our customer.
Several positions on this program will require travel, with the primary worksite based in the Washington Metropolitan Area. We want you to be a part of the team!
Overall program tasks include systems engineering, information assurance, IT operations and maintenance, testing, and program management.
All positions require a minimum of a Secret Security Clearance.

General Dynamics is a global aerospace and defense company.
Our portfolio spans the realm of the world's most technologically advanced business jets, wheeled combat vehicles, command and control systems and nuclear submarines. We offer these through our five business groups: Aerospace, Combat Systems, Information Technology, Mission Systems and Marine Systems.
General Dynamics employs thousands of people across the globe, with locations in more than 45 countries. We rely on the skills of our employees and their knowledge of customer requirements to deliver best-in-class products and services.
